ვიდეო: რა არის RegEx SQL-ში?
2024 ავტორი: Lynn Donovan | [email protected]. ბოლოს შეცვლილი: 2023-12-15 23:49
ა რეგულარული გამოხატულება უბრალოდ სიმბოლოების თანმიმდევრობა ან ნიმუშია. SQL მონაცემთა ბაზა შეიცავს სხვადასხვა ტიპის მონაცემებს, როგორიცაა სტრიქონები, რიცხვები, სურათები და სხვა არასტრუქტურირებული მონაცემები. შეკითხვები SQL ხშირად საჭიროა მონაცემების დაბრუნება რეგულარული გამონათქვამები . ეს გაკვეთილი ასახავს, თუ როგორ შეიძლება ამის გაკეთება.
ამასთან დაკავშირებით, შემიძლია გამოვიყენო RegEx SQL-ში?
MySQL-ისა და Oracle-სგან განსხვავებით, SQL სერვერის მონაცემთა ბაზა აკეთებს არ აქვს ჩაშენებული მხარდაჭერა RegEx ფუნქციები. თუმცა, SQL სერვერი გთავაზობთ ჩაშენებულ ფუნქციებს ასეთი რთული საკითხების მოსაგვარებლად. ასეთი ფუნქციების მაგალითებია LIKE, PATINDEX, CHARINDEX, SUBSTRING და REPLACE.
გარდა ზემოთ, რა არის A RegEx-ში? თითოეული პერსონაჟი ა რეგულარული გამოხატულება (ანუ სტრიქონში თითოეული სიმბოლო, რომელიც აღწერს მის ნიმუშს) არის ან მეტანიშანი, რომელსაც აქვს განსაკუთრებული მნიშვნელობა, ან ჩვეულებრივი სიმბოლო, რომელსაც აქვს პირდაპირი მნიშვნელობა. მაგალითად, ში რეგექსი ა., a არის პირდაპირი სიმბოლო, რომელიც ემთხვევა მხოლოდ "a", ხოლო ".
გარდა ზემოთ, რა არის გამოხატვა SQL-ში?
ან გამოხატულება არის ერთი ან მეტი მნიშვნელობის, ოპერატორების და SQL ფუნქციები, რომლებიც ფასდება მნიშვნელობამდე. ესენი SQL EXPRESSIONები ჰგავს ფორმულებს და ისინი იწერება შეკითხვის ენაზე. თქვენ ასევე შეგიძლიათ გამოიყენოთ ისინი მონაცემთა ბაზაში მონაცემთა კონკრეტული ნაკრების შეკითხვისთვის.
როგორ შეიცავს SQL-ში გამოყენებას?
შეიცავს არის პრედიკატი, რომელიც გამოიყენება ტრანსაქტის WHERE პუნქტში. SQL SELECT განცხადება შესასრულებლად SQL სერვერის სრული ტექსტის ძიება სრული ტექსტის ინდექსირებულ სვეტებზე შემცველი სიმბოლოებზე დაფუძნებული მონაცემთა ტიპები. შეიცავს შეუძლია მოძებნოს: სიტყვა ან ფრაზა. სიტყვის ან ფრაზის პრეფიქსი.
გირჩევთ:
რა არის r regex python-ში?
პითონში r'^$' არის რეგულარული გამოხატულება, რომელიც ემთხვევა ცარიელ ხაზს. ეს ჰგავს რეგულარულ გამონათქვამს (regex), რომელიც ჩვეულებრივ გამოიყენება Django URL-ის კონფიგურაციებში. წინ „r“ეუბნება პითონს, რომ გამოთქმა არის ნედლი სტრიქონი. ნედლეულ სტრიქონში, გაქცევის თანმიმდევრობა არ არის გაანალიზებული. მაგალითად, "" არის ერთი ახალი ხაზის სიმბოლო
იყენებს თუ არა Google regex-ს?
რეგექსის ძიების მხარდასაჭერად, რეგექსის მოთხოვნისთვის, Google-ს მოუწევს შეესაბამებოდეს ყველა სიმბოლოს თითოეულ url-ში, რომელსაც ისინი ინდექსირებენ. მსოფლიოში ადამიანების უმეტესობას არ ესმის რეგულარული გამონათქვამები და არ სჭირდება მათი გამოყენებით ძიება. გაითვალისწინეთ, რომ Google Code ძიებამ მხარი დაუჭირა რეგულარული გამოსახულებების ძიებას
რა არის ODBC როგორ არის დაკავშირებული SQL CLI-თან?
ODBC ეფუძნება Call-Level Interface [CLI] სპეციფიკაციებს X/Open და ISO/IEC მონაცემთა ბაზის API-ებისთვის და იყენებს Structured Query Language [SQL], როგორც მონაცემთა ბაზაში წვდომის ენას. მონაცემთა ბაზის დრაივერის მიზანია აპლიკაციის მონაცემთა მოთხოვნების თარგმნა ბრძანებებად, რომლებსაც ესმის DBMS
რას ნიშნავს () regex-ში?
რეგულარული გამონათქვამები (შემოკლებულია როგორც 'regex') არის სპეციალური სტრიქონები, რომლებიც წარმოადგენენ ნიმუშის შესატყვისს საძიებო ოპერაციაში. მაგალითად, რეგულარულ გამოხატულებაში მეტახასიათი ^ ნიშნავს "არა". ასე რომ, მაშინ, როცა "a" ნიშნავს "პატარას a"-ს, "^a" ნიშნავს "არ ემთხვევა პატარას a"-ს
რა არის regex Google Analytics?
რეგულარული გამონათქვამები (ასევე ცნობილი როგორც regex) გამოიყენება სიაში კონკრეტული შაბლონების მოსაძებნად. გუგლ ანალიტიკაში, regex შეიძლება გამოყენებულ იქნას რაიმეს საპოვნელად, რომელიც შეესაბამება გარკვეულ ნიმუშს. მაგალითად, თქვენ შეგიძლიათ იპოვოთ ყველა გვერდი ქვედირექტორიაში, ან ყველა გვერდი, რომელზეც შეკითხვის სტრიქონი ათზე მეტი სიმბოლოა